Product Description ACP-EP Memory's Extreme Performance 150X SD cards are designed for photographers who need to capture large images quickly. Extreme Performance 150X SD cards feature a read speed of more than 22.5 MB second and a write speed of more than 11 MB per second so you'll be able to capture all the action quickly and securely. Extreme Performance 150X SD cards are built with the same quality features as ACP-EP Memory's standard Mobile Storage SD cards, but deliver faster data transfer rates, allowing your device to reach its Extreme Performance.PRODUCT FEATURES: Compliant with the SD Card Associations specification; Read Speed > 22.5 MB/sec and Write Speed > 11 MB/sec; Write protect switch prevents data loss; Plug and play; Low power consumption; Support Error Correcting Code (ECC) function to detect and correct errors; Support In System Programming (ISP) function to load the firmware; Support Wear Leverage function to maximize data endurance.

Sometimes you get what you pay for September 4, 2006 DP (New York) 1 out of 1 found this review helpful
While admittedly this card was fast, very fast, it was also extremely flawed. Using with a Kodak Z650, the card worked well for approximately one week and then without reason could not be recognized, written to, read or even formatted. Worst of all, failure happened several days into a family vacation and many special moments were lost. I would not trust this card and if you already own one would recommend that you download images frequently to your computer. Note that a trip to a camera shop verified that the problem was with the card and not the camera. The technician attemted to read the card (and retrieve my data) on every device he had without success. I have since purchased the Kodak branded SD card KPSD1GBSCS (made by Lexar) and have used it repeatedly without incident both for photos and video. It was more money but worth the peace of mind. It works great. My only regret is that the Kodak card, which is the recommended card for this camera on the Kodak web site, is not nearly as fast. This is noticeable only as you wait for the photos to be written to the card. After experiencing the speed of the ACP product I would recommend looking at the Kodak high performance SD card.
